Talking Tendinopathies & Solving the Soleus Conundrum with Seth O’Neil. Episode #375

BJSM Podcast

About this episode

Seth is a physiotherapy lecturer at the University of Leicester with a special interest in calf & Achilles injuries, having completed his PhD on Achilles Tendinopathy. He joins us to answer some of these questions · What are the biggest risk factors for Achilles tendinopathy (AT)? · What would be your biggest bang-for-buck treatments for AT? · What would you say were the most useful markers for progression? · Where do you think people are going wrong in the treatment of AT in general – what are the most common misconceptions/mistakes? · How important is the role of the soleus in ankle/calf function, and sporting performance in general?

· In terms of managing soleus injuries, what tips would you have for clinicians out there?
